How to Interpret the Queen of Wands

Step1
The Queen of Wands reminds you to be fair in your judgments. She is the mother and the homemaker.
Step2
Don't take luck lightly. The Queen of Wands reminds you to share your fertility with those you love.
Step3
The Queen of Wands encourages you to make your home a warm place. If reversed, it may mean that you have let your living circumstances get out of hand. That discontent you feel may be fixed just by sweeping and vacuuming.
Step4
The Queen of Wands reversed warns you against bitterness and envy. You may see harm in people who bear you no ill will. Rely on your own generosity of spirit and give them the benefit of the doubt.

Tips & Warnings

  • The Queen of Wands says that you are naturally optimistic and assured.
  • The best gift you can give those around you is your enthusiasm.
  • The Queen of Wands is usually a card of optimism and self assurance. If it's reversed, you need to examine those qualities and find out why you've forgotten them.
